首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

数据库超市管理系统源码

数据库超市管理系统源码通常指的是一个用于管理数据库资源、提供数据库模板、实例创建与管理等功能的系统。这样的系统旨在简化数据库的管理和使用流程,提高数据库资源的利用率和管理效率。

基础概念

数据库超市管理系统通常包含以下几个核心组件:

  1. 用户界面(UI):提供用户交互界面,允许用户浏览、搜索和管理数据库资源。
  2. 后端服务:处理用户请求,执行相应的数据库管理操作,如创建、删除、备份数据库等。
  3. 数据库管理模块:负责实际的数据库操作,包括实例的创建、配置、监控和维护。
  4. 资源调度模块:根据用户需求和系统资源情况,动态分配和调度数据库资源。
  5. 安全模块:确保数据库的安全性,包括访问控制、数据加密和审计日志等。

相关优势

  • 简化管理:用户可以通过直观的界面轻松管理数据库资源,无需深入了解底层技术细节。
  • 资源优化:系统可以根据实际需求动态分配资源,提高资源利用率。
  • 快速部署:提供预配置的数据库模板,可以快速部署新的数据库实例。
  • 安全性:内置的安全机制保护数据库免受未经授权的访问和数据泄露。

类型

数据库超市管理系统可以分为以下几种类型:

  1. 云服务型:基于云平台,提供按需使用的数据库服务。
  2. 本地部署型:安装在本地服务器上,适用于需要集中管理和控制的场景。
  3. 开源型:提供源代码,允许用户根据需要进行定制和扩展。

应用场景

  • 企业内部数据库管理:帮助企业IT部门更高效地管理内部数据库资源。
  • 开发测试环境:为开发人员提供快速部署和销毁数据库实例的能力。
  • 云服务提供商:作为云服务的一部分,提供给客户便捷的数据库管理服务。

可能遇到的问题及解决方法

  1. 性能瓶颈
    • 原因:数据库实例配置不当或资源不足。
    • 解决方法:优化数据库配置,增加资源分配,或者使用性能监控工具找出瓶颈并进行优化。
  • 安全性问题
    • 原因:安全配置不当或存在漏洞。
    • 解决方法:定期更新系统和数据库的安全补丁,加强访问控制和数据加密措施。
  • 资源调度不均
    • 原因:资源分配策略不合理或需求预测不准确。
    • 解决方法:使用智能调度算法,根据历史数据和实时需求预测来优化资源分配。

示例代码

由于数据库超市管理系统通常涉及复杂的业务逻辑和系统架构,这里无法提供一个完整的源码示例。但是,如果你需要实现某个具体功能,如数据库实例的创建,可以参考以下伪代码:

代码语言:txt
复制
def create_database_instance(instance_name, db_type, storage_size):
    # 检查资源是否充足
    if not check_resources(storage_size):
        return "资源不足"

    # 创建数据库实例
    instance_id = database_service.create_instance(instance_name, db_type, storage_size)

    # 配置数据库实例
    configure_database(instance_id)

    return f"数据库实例 {instance_name} 创建成功,ID: {instance_id}"

def check_resources(storage_size):
    # 检查存储资源是否充足
    available_storage = get_available_storage()
    return available_storage >= storage_size

def configure_database(instance_id):
    # 配置数据库参数,如安全设置、性能参数等
    database_service.configure(instance_id, security_settings, performance_params)

参考链接

由于我无法提供具体的源码或详细的技术文档,建议你在网上搜索相关的开源项目或商业产品,以获取更详细的信息和实际的源码示例。例如,你可以在GitHub上搜索“database supermarket management system”来找到相关的项目。

此外,如果你需要使用云服务提供商的数据库超市管理系统,可以访问腾讯云官网(https://cloud.tencent.com)了解更多信息,并根据需要选择合适的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券